2004 Fritz Ober CD/CSAR

年份 2004
面板 Cedar
背面和侧面 CSA Rosewood
弦长 650 mm
螺母宽度 51 mm
饰面 French Polish
国家 Germany
制琴师 Fritz Ober

Description

Over the last several years, Fritz Ober has been building some of the best Torres/Hauser style guitars available. In our opinion, this maker stands in his own right as one of the great young contemporary guitar makers in the world. His workmanship, choice of materials, and quality of sound are not just outstanding but nearly unmatched and attention to detail is astounding. Playability is excellent. The sound is clear, focused and powerful.

This particular instrument features some beautiful aesthetics including the rosette and purfling details. Materials are stunning - it has incredibly gorgeous rosewood for the back/sides and head veneer with dazzling grain patterns infused with generous amounts of sapwood. Tuning machines are top-quality Reischl with black horn buttons. Sound is superb - it has excellent clarity and power for a cedar top, with a very woody, deep natural tone. Sound is quite complex, with a harmonically-rich texture that gives it a very intriguing, mysterious quality. Overall, a top-level concert and recording instrument for the discriminating performer.
